.splash.svelte-v8bbdp{position:fixed;top:0;left:0;right:0;bottom:0;width:100vw;height:100vh;height:100lvh;z-index:9999;background:var(--bg);display:grid;place-items:center;overflow:hidden;opacity:1;transition:opacity var(--fade-ms, .3s) cubic-bezier(.4,0,.2,1)}.splash.fading.svelte-v8bbdp{opacity:0;pointer-events:none}.bg-video.svelte-v8bbdp{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;filter:saturate(1.1) contrast(1.02)}.scrim.svelte-v8bbdp{position:absolute;top:0;right:0;bottom:0;left:0;background:radial-gradient(ellipse 55% 45% at 50% 50%,#0000008c,#0000004d 40%,#0000001a 75%,#0000),linear-gradient(to bottom,#00000026,#0000 30%,#0000 70%,#0003)}.brand.svelte-v8bbdp{position:relative;z-index:1;display:grid;place-items:center;padding:var(--spacing-24);animation:svelte-v8bbdp-brand-in .8s cubic-bezier(.16,1,.3,1) both;filter:drop-shadow(0 4px 18px rgba(0,0,0,.45))}.brand.svelte-v8bbdp .logo .word{color:#ffffff52;-webkit-text-stroke:.6px rgba(255,255,255,.6);paint-order:stroke fill;text-shadow:0 1px 14px rgba(255,255,255,.22),0 0 36px rgba(150,180,165,.18)}@keyframes svelte-v8bbdp-brand-in{0%{opacity:0;transform:scale(.94) translateY(6px)}to{opacity:1;transform:scale(1) translateY(0)}}@media(max-width:720px){.brand.svelte-v8bbdp .logo{font-size:clamp(36px,11vw,60px)}}@media(max-width:380px){.brand.svelte-v8bbdp .logo{font-size:clamp(30px,10vw,48px)}}@media(prefers-reduced-motion:reduce){.brand.svelte-v8bbdp{animation:none}}.page-stage.svelte-3qm88h{visibility:hidden;opacity:0}.page-stage.revealed.svelte-3qm88h{visibility:visible;opacity:1;transition:opacity .2s ease-out}
